@zach915m Loving my Macassar Ebony Atrium from Hot Cup Summer pt1 and could be talked into a VC from this run. Do any of the purple/blue VCs have particularly high chatoyance? Looks like maybe Incident in B-Stock might? Hard to tell in photos.
The Stabilized can have curl and figure, but the stabilized doesn't usually have the glimmering "chatoyance" that the natural wood can have. There can be curl with some chatoyance though, just not quite in the same fashion as say, Koa.
